Metal roof replacement services involve removing an existing roofing system and installing a new metal roof on a property. This process typically includes inspecting the current roof, preparing the underlying structure, and carefully installing panels or sheets made from materials such as steel, aluminum, or copper. The goal is to ensure a durable, long-lasting roofing solution that can withstand various weather conditions. Professionals handle all aspects of the replacement, from removing old materials to properly sealing and fastening the new panels for optimal performance.
Replacing a metal roof can address several common problems associated with aging or damaged roofing systems. Over time, metal roofs may develop issues like corrosion, leaks, or loose panels, which can compromise the integrity of the building. A replacement service helps eliminate these problems by installing a new, more resilient roof that provides better protection against water intrusion, wind damage, and other environmental factors. Additionally, a new metal roof can improve energy efficiency and reduce maintenance needs compared to older roofing systems.

The overview below groups typical Metal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in New Baltimore,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material and Size Costs - The cost for metal roof replacement typically ranges from $8,000 to $25,000, depending on the size of the roof and the materials chosen. Larger roofs or premium materials can push costs higher. For example, a standard 2,000 square foot roof might cost around $12,000.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for metal roof replacement usually account for $3,000 to $8,000 of the total project. Rates vary based on the complexity of the roof and local labor rates. In some cases, labor may be a significant portion of the overall expense.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ses such as removing old roofing, installing new underlayment, or addressing roof repairs can add $1,000 to $4,000. These costs vary depending on existing roof conditions and project scope.
Regional Price Variations - Costs for metal roof replacement can fluctuate based on regional factors, with prices in areas like New Baltimore, MI, generally aligning with national averages. Local contractor rates and material availability influence the final costs. Contact local pros for precise estimates tailored to specific project need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common types of metal roofing materials used in replacements? Common materials include steel, aluminum, copper, and zinc. Local roofing professionals can recommend the best options based on your needs and local climate conditions.
Is a metal roof replacement noisy during rain or hail? Metal roofs can produce noise during heavy rain or hail, but proper insulation and installation techniques can reduce this. Discuss noise concerns with local service providers during planning.
Do I need to remove the old roofing before installing a new metal roof? In most cases, the existing roof needs to be removed to ensure proper installation. A professional contractor can evaluate your current roof and advise on the best approach.
